The Legend of Sleepy Hollow: A One-Actor Hunt

By Washington Irving
Adapted & Directed by Andrew J. Defrin

February 13th - 15th

In this innovative production, one actor takes on all roles of Irving's eerie tale. The legend tells the story of Ichabod Crane, a superstitious schoolteacher drawn to the sleepy town. As Ichabod navigates the shadowy whispers of Sleepy Hollow, the performer paints a portrait of Ichabod's obsessive pursuit of Katrina Van Tassel and his face off against formidable rival Brom Bones, all under the moon of the living landscape of shadows and folklore. Not to mention, the foreboding presence of a "Headless Horseman" who is said to haunt the region. At its climax, the boundaries blur between Ichabod's reality and the spectral forces surrounding him, leaving the audience with anticipation as the curse of Sleepy Hollow unfolds. The production is supported by two live musicians and two puppeteers who assist The Storyteller in this fresh telling of an old classic.

Give, FOr

By Rooke Lewis
Directed by Mariana Miranda

February 13th - 15th

Bea and Tarren were as close as two friends could get until a sudden separation during their senior year of high school. They then reconnect as adults to find all of their beautiful, complicated, and sincere feelings for each other still living within them. In this non-linear coming-of-age, we go back and forth between their adult and teenage lives, watching the way hurting and loving informs the people we become.

Orange Sky at Night

By Maggie Needham
Directed by Lisa Virginia

April 9th - 11th

Darcy Dukes is a classic pirate in every sense of the word... except she's not exactly stealing gold doubloons... she's stealing body parts from people! Darcy's world is one of chain-smoking mermaids, tavern fights, and the high seas, and she’s making a creature out of the body parts for a secret reason and on a journey to search for the final piece. Along the way she interacts with lots of whimsical characters and her intentions with this Frankenstein creature slowly become clear.
